Ratanpur Temple

Ratanpur Temple, located approximately 25 km from Bilaspur, is a must-visit Bilaspur tourist spot. The temple is dedicated to Goddess Mahamaya and is one of the most revered shrines in the region. The temple is believed to be more than 400 years old and attracts a large number of devotees every year. The temple’s architecture is unique and reflects the rich cultural heritage of the region.

Mallhar

Mallhar, located approximately 70 km from Bilaspur, is an important historical site. The town was once an important center of the Maurya and Gupta dynasties and is known for its ancient ruins and artifacts. Visitors can see the remains of the ancient city walls, gateways, and temples that reflect the town’s glorious past.
